Transaction 57f696538d4fbb7fd7222af5eaadf79833b9391bf98c23e206fa942eba3de0c9

1 Input
2 Outputs
  • 57f696538d4fbb7fd7222af5eaadf79833b9391bf98c23e206fa942eba3de0c9:0
  • value  100434678
    address  37wRMVrXsLs4fyxaipNAJ2DZVvjXMytSBE
  • 57f696538d4fbb7fd7222af5eaadf79833b9391bf98c23e206fa942eba3de0c9:1
  • value  218223
    address  17FjWiHXSaxj4CYohBRKXtvQQGKa6fTFGx